Dynamic Geometry  or  Interactive Geometry Software
are computer programs which allow one to create and
then manipulate geometric constructions.

Miquel's Pentagram with Dynamic Geometry. You can alter the pentagram dynamically in order to test and prove (or disproved) conjectures and gain mathematical insight that is less readily available with static drawings by hand.
